The following link was provided by "theoldwizaed1" in a thread dealing with a no charge problem. It shows the need for troubleshooting the electronics with the proper tools (scope) that most diy'ers don't have. It also indicates an apparent design flaw with validation of alternator output compared to what is being commanded by the pcm.

He says the light never came on, even with the wiring harness unplugged, but it did! At 24:41 the scan tool shows the "Generator Fault Indicator Light" changed from Off to On.

Also, I always saw the "Charging System OK" in the system check in the menus in the dash and thought "yeah, there's the right voltage in the system, I can see that with the voltage gauge over there… what else would it be checking? Why does that exist?"
